Who are the Pennsylvania Dutch and what is the Pennsylvania Dutch Language?

0

The Pennsylvania Dutch people are descendants of German speaking Europeans. They are more properly called Pennsylvania German. They obtained the name Pennsylvania Dutch because the German word for German is Deutch. The Pennsylvania Dutch language is a dialect of German spoken in Southern Germany.
